Arriving in Jakarta
Soekarno-Hatta International Airport (CGK)
The distance from Soekarno-Hatta International Airport (CGK) to central Jakarta is approximately 19 kilometres. It'll take you about 35 minutes to reach the centre driving.
Getting to the centre on public transport takes roughly 1 hour 30 minutes.

Halim Perdanakusuma Airport (HLP)
After your flight from Amman to Jakarta has hit the tarmac, you can make your way to the city centre in around 25 minutes by car. Central Jakarta is roughly 11 kilometres from Halim Perdanakusuma Airport (HLP).
If you're travelling on public transport, it'll take about 1 hour 30 minutes.
Best time to go to Jakarta
July is the most popular month for flights from Amman to Jakarta. To skip the crowds, visit Jakarta in February.
Before locking in your Amman to Jakarta tickets, consider the kind of weather you prefer. October is the warmest month in Jakarta, with temperatures ranging from 25ºC to 32ºC.
Look for cheap flights from Amman to Jakarta in July if you'd rather travel when it's cooler.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 24ºC and 31ºC on average.

Explore more of Indonesia
Bandung is just one of the many cities in Indonesia waiting to be explored after you've experienced Jakarta. Around 121 kilometres to the south-east, popular attractions include Braga Street, Gedung Sate and Bandung Geological Museum (Museum Geologi).
Bekasi is another sought-after destination in Indonesia and is around 19 kilometres east of Jakarta. No trip is complete without seeing TUGU BEKASI JAKARTA TENGGARA, Hutan Kota Bekasi and Taman Putri.
